History & Origin

Cherron is an elaborated spelling of Sharon, opened with the fashionable Cher- of Cher and Cheryl. Sharon itself comes from a Hebrew place name, the coastal Plain of Sharon, so Cherron keeps that geographic root under a stylized look.

It stayed rare, only a handful of girls a year at its high around 1974, and faded by the 1990s. It keeps company with Sharon, Cheryl and Sharron.

Did you know? Cherron hides Sharon inside a Cher- spelling: the root is the Plain of Sharon, a fertile Biblical region named in the Song of Solomon.
